Output 858b4f6aa7c290856ec9e228c567d5f3e5d6655deda17f266cf18715d07b08f6:0

value
527735
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d166fc38dab8c179d8b61e78f8f92115a3fc69ce OP_EQUAL
address
3LnEXBBgsZnkmPa4CPAWbQGpUcMKRTuZ2Q
transaction
858b4f6aa7c290856ec9e228c567d5f3e5d6655deda17f266cf18715d07b08f6
spent
true